Two teenagers have been arrested in Knaresborough after an attempted theft of a car.
North Yorkshire Police said officers were called to the town at 2.52am this morning (March 24) after a member of the public reported someone trying to break into their car.
Officers in the area carried out a short search on foot and by 3.04am had arrested two teenagers wearing balaclavas and dark clothing.
The pair, a 16-year-old and 18-year-old, were arrested on suspicion of attempted theft of a vehicle and going equipped for theft.
A force statement added:
Officers seized the balaclavas and gloves they were wearing along with a screwdriver and other items suspected as being used for car theft.
The two teenagers remain in police custody at the time of writing. Ref: 12250051690.
